Gnathonemus is a genus of elephantfish in the family Mormyridae.
Species
- Gnathonemus barbatus Poll, 1967
- Gnathonemus echidnorhynchus Pellegrin, 1924 (Blunt-jawed elephantnose)
- Gnathonemus longibarbis (Hilgendorf, 1888) (Longnose stonebasher)
- Gnathonemus petersii (Günther, 1862) (Peters' elephantnose fish)
